Transaction e010c63d5397d2b21193269ee2a854bcec8b590af378e6307d786801eebceefe

1 Input
2 Outputs
  • e010c63d5397d2b21193269ee2a854bcec8b590af378e6307d786801eebceefe:0
  • value  2702182
    address  3QqDicynVxteCAndabgFuCmBMz9VoqeS9z
  • e010c63d5397d2b21193269ee2a854bcec8b590af378e6307d786801eebceefe:1
  • value  4573816286
    address  3QmycU37pmAj7NepRmrMrJtCEdeT5ttDSE